I love old advertisements, from the Victorian era through World War II. That is the look I am trying to accomplish with these markers. I did a bit of internet research and looked at various vintage advertisements to come up with my designs for these.
Reclaimed Material: wood scrap
Other Material: none
Tools: paint, paint brushes
How I did it: Just like the tomato marker, I cleaned up the wood, sketched out my design and painted it on. The wood scrap was already white and liked how the finish was weathered so I left that alone.
What I would do differently: This marker is a little more interesting than the tomato marker. I wouldn't change this one, even though it is simple.
